Despite the fact that clinical apply pointers are already formulated to standardize the procedure of ache,9 ≈10% to thirty% of patients are unable to access their discomfort management aims as a consequence of either insufficient analgesia or untoward Negative effects.10 There are plenty of possible things that may add to variable agony management results, for example age, sexual intercourse, or dissimilarities in agony notion and interindividual dissimilarities attributable to genetic variants, often called polymorphisms. In keeping with Angst et al,11 genetic outcomes are considered answerable for ≈twelve% to 60% of reaction variability in opioid remedy. Genetic polymorphisms may well effect morphine pharmacokinetics (PK), which refers back to the absorption, distribution, metabolism, and elimination of a drug from the human body; or pharmacodynamics (PD), which refers to the outcome that the drug has on your body. An example of a genetic polymorphism impacting the PK of morphine will be a mutation inside a gene coding for an enzyme that metabolizes morphine that brings about a reduction in the speed at which morphine is metabolized.
